Transaction 1683b39ff4406dd28c184be0bba7ef87faa6c834fbfd51e0356d397528514432

18 Input
2 Outputs
  • 1683b39ff4406dd28c184be0bba7ef87faa6c834fbfd51e0356d397528514432:0
  • value  2271288914
    address  1HaxiFzyrrzji3epXAG1g6m4yNc7SRvg2G
  • 1683b39ff4406dd28c184be0bba7ef87faa6c834fbfd51e0356d397528514432:1
  • value  3582
    address  122FrpXAYT1UsWHqJypPaxAgGcfXKvaiyK